Prestonwood Pastor Appointed as HUD Secretary

Scott Turner's confirmation as the United States Secretary of Housing and Urban Development marks a significant transitional moment in federal housing leadership.

Following a Senate confirmation of 55-44 on Wednesday, Turner was sworn in by U.S. Supreme Court Justice Clarence Thomas, the Christian Post reported.

The new HUD Secretary, an associate pastor at Prestonwood Baptist Church in Plano, Texas, expressed his gratitude and outlined his priorities shortly after taking the oath. Turner's professional journey includes a stint in the first Trump administration where he eyed improvements in urban development.

His nomination came in November, followed by a rigorous vetting process that culminated with bipartisan support in the Senate. Democrats Peter Welch of Vermont and John Fetterman of Pennsylvania joined all Republicans in confirming Turner.

Turner's vision for HUD focuses on expanding the supply of affordable housing and reducing housing costs, adhering to directives set on the first day of Trump's presidency.

Bi-Partisan Support in Senate Confirmation

The 55-44 vote, dominated by a show of bipartisan support, forcefully illustrates the political backing Turner enjoys. This support sets a strong foundation for his term as HUD Secretary.

Driving significant private investments during his tenure as the executive director of the White House Opportunity and Revitalization Council, Turner showed distinct capability in managing extensive federal initiatives.

According to former President Donald Trump, Turner's leadership in this area fostered over $50 billion in private investment into Opportunity Zones, coordinating actions across 16 federal agencies.

Community Leaders Applaud Turner's Appointment

Senior Pastor Jack Graham of Prestonwood Baptist referred to Turner as a "son in the ministry" and celebrated his appointment. For Graham, Turner's confirmation is a notable achievement for their community.

Emphasizing Turner's spiritual and leadership qualities, former HUD Secretary Dr. Ben Carson shared his praise on social media platform X. "Scott is a true man of God, who has been blessed with the unique ability to lead," Carson wrote.

Turner himself is eager to push forward Trump's housing policies, aiming to foster strong communities and quality homes for America's most vulnerable citizens.

A Vision for Housing and Community Growth

"The path ahead of us presents an opportunity to restore HUD to its core mission of supporting strong and sustainable communities and quality, affordable homes — serving our nation's most vulnerable," Turner proclaimed during his inaugural speech.

He added, "God blessed us with this great nation, and together, we can increase self-sufficiency and empower Americans to climb the economic ladder toward a brighter future."
